NYU Stern received a $10 million gift that will go towards a scholarship fund for college seniors who wish to pursue their MBAs at Stern after they graduate. The scholarship is named for the donor, William R. Berkley, NYU alumnus and vice chairman of the NYU board of trustees. Berkley’s $10 million gift is part …
Are the NYU Stern application dates in your calendar yet? MBA Program Deadlines • 1st Deadline: October 15, 2013 • 2nd Deadline: November 15, 2013 • 3rd Deadline: January 15, 2014 • 4th Deadline: March 15, 2014 *Online applications must be submitted by 11:59 p.m. U.S. Eastern Time on the day of the deadline.
